Apple has added The CW to the Universal Search function on the fourth-generation Apple TV, less than a week after the app launched in the United States.
![]() The CW app allows Apple TV owners to watch new episodes of shows on the network for free, with ads, with ** cable authentication or login required. Only five episodes from the most recent season of each show are available to watch, with ** archived content available from past seasons. Apple TV Universal Search has also expanded to five additional countries, namely Mexico, **rway, Spain, Sweden, and the Netherlands, for iTunes ****** and Netflix. Meanwhile, in Australia, Universal Search **w Supports regional video on demand services ABC iview and Plus7, a few months after support for Stan was added. For those unfamiliar with Universal search, it's a feature that allows users to conduct Siri voice searches or text-based searches to find TV and movie content across a wide range of channels. At launch, Universal Search only supported a few channels, but Apple has been rapidly expanding the feature to encompass additional channels. Apple TV Universal Search is available for a wide number of apps in the United States, but the feature is limited to iTunes and Netflix in Canada, France, Germany, Mexico, the Netherlands, **rway, Spain, Sweden, and the United Kingdom. In some other Countries and regions, only ****** in iTunes are supported.
